Is your property's surface looking grimy? Deciding between power washing and soft washing is important for refreshing your residence. Power washing, with its intense stream, can remove stubborn dirt, but it may damaging sensitive materials like stucco. Soft washing, conversely, utilizes a low-pressure mixture of products to break down mold and numerous impurities without the risk for harm. Evaluate your building's materials and ask a expert to determine the ideal method for a pristine and safe wash.

Safeguard Your Dwelling: Learning About Jet Washing & Soft Washing Methods

Many property owners mistakenly think that jet cleaning is always the right solution for refreshing your exterior . However, intensely blasting your cladding with high force can actually cause serious deterioration to delicate materials like vinyl siding. That's where gentle cleaning comes in! This method utilizes a gentler force combined with particular cleaning to safely remove debris and mildew without harming your building's looks. Choosing the suitable washing method is vital for preserving your home for years to follow.
